Ecuador violence against justice officials sparks concern from UN

JURIST

A UN official expressed concern Wednesday over the recent wave of violence against justice officials in Ecuador. Margaret Satterthwaite, the UN Special Rapporteur on the independence of judges and lawyers, said that four criminal prosecutors were assassinated between 2022 and 2023. In June, prosecutor Leonardo Palacios died in these attacks. Palacios was shot while leaving a murder trial near Guayaquil.

Could New Compassionate Release Enhance Opportunities for Federal Inmates?

The Crime Report

Under federal law, 18 U.S.C. 3582(c)(1)(A), a federal prisoner may file a motion for reduction of sentence seeking a “compassionate release” from penal custody. Prior to filing such a motion, the prisoner must exhaust available administrative remedies—a process that involves four stages: Stage 1: A written request to the warden of incarcerating facility outlining the “extraordinary or compelling” reasons for release with specific information about prisoner’s place of panned residence, prisoner’

Taliban blocks about 100 women in Afghanistan from flying to Dubai for university

JURIST

Around 100 Afghan women were prevented from boarding a plane to the United Arab Emirates (UAE), where they were to attend university, by Taliban authorities on Wednesday. The students were sponsored by Dubai-based businessman Khalaf Ahmad Al Habtoor , who provided them with scholarships in collaboration with the University of Dubai. 85,000 Kaiser Workers Will Soon Vote to Authorize What Could Be the Biggest Healthcare Strike in US History

Above The Law

The Coalition of Kaiser Permanente Unions announced that it will soon begin conducting strike authorization votes among its 85,000 members. The coalition’s chief concern is Kaiser’s dangerous staffing levels, which members say have led to excessively long wait times, patient neglect and mistaken diagnosis. If the coalition authorizes and implements the strike, it will become the largest strike of healthcare workers in the history of the U.S.

France prosecutors charge former president Nicolas Sarkozy with corruption and illegal financing

JURIST

French prosecutors announced Friday they referred an investigation into former French President Nicolas Sarkozy’s alleged involvement with Libyan financiers to court. Sarkozy and his twelve co-defendants will stand trial on charges such as corruption and illegal financing in 2025. Two financial judges endorsed Sarkozy’s transfer to a criminal court for the examination of suspicions regarding Libyan funding of his presidential campaign in 2007.

Pennsylvania Supreme Court orders state police to disclose social media monitoring policy

JURIST

The Supreme Court of Pennsylvania ruled Tuesday that the state police (PSP) must disclose its social media monitoring policy to the American Civil Liberties Union (ACLU) of Pennsylvania under the state’s right-to-know law (RTKL). The case is an appeal from the Commonwealth Court of Pennslyvania. Justice David N. Wecht authored the opinion of the court.
